EASTERN SOUTHLAND

Chamber of Commerce At the Quarterly meeting of the Gore Chamber of Commerce on Tuesday evening, Mr H. H. Doughty presiding, an interesting description of the Smithfield Meat Market at London was given by Mr A. Derbie. manager of the Southland Frozen Meat Company, in an address. An invitation for a reciprocal visit was received from the Invercargill Chamber of Commerce. The letter stated that it was hoped to arrange for a social evening, at which matters of importance to both chambers could be discussed. June 16 and 18 were suggested as suitable dates.
